This text investigates the systematic application of spectroscopic methods to determine the molecular structures of organic compounds. The author provides a structured framework for interpreting data from infrared, nuclear magnetic resonance, and mass spectrometry. By synthesizing these analytical techniques, the book establishes a logical workflow for identifying unknown chemical substances in a laboratory setting.
